- Misc (2 pointers, Cumulative sum)
- Data Structure (STL, Bitmasks)
- Graphs (Intro, DFS, BFS, MST, SSSP)
- Problem Solving Paradigms (Backtracking, BS, Greedy)
- Dynamic Programming (DP1, DP2)
- String Processing ()
- Mathematics Fundamentals (Elementary math)
- Geometry (Intro, point & vector, complex numb, lines)
- Number Theory (Modular, fib, gcd, lcm, pow, primes, factors)
- Combinatorics (counting, perm & comb)
- Probability ()
- Misc ()
- Data Structure ()
- Graphs ()
- Problem Solving Paradigms ()
- Dynamic Programming ()
- String Processing ()
- Mathematics Fundamentals ()
- Geometry ()
- Number Theory ()
- Combinatorics ()
- Probability ()
- Misc ()
- Data Structure ()
- Graphs ()
- Problem Solving Paradigms ()
- Dynamic Programming ()
- String Processing ()
- Mathematics Fundamentals ()
- Geometry ()
- Number Theory ()
- Combinatorics ()
- Probability ()
- Misc ()
- Data Structure ()
- Graphs ()
- Problem Solving Paradigms ()
- Dynamic Programming ()
- String Processing ()
- Mathematics Fundamentals ()
- Geometry ()
- Number Theory ()
- Combinatorics ()
- Probability ()
- Misc ()
- Data Structure ()
- Graphs ()
- Problem Solving Paradigms ()
- Dynamic Programming ()
- String Processing ()
- Mathematics Fundamentals ()
- Geometry ()
- Number Theory ()
- Combinatorics ()
- Probability ()
- Misc ()
- Data Structure ()
- Graphs ()
- Problem Solving Paradigms ()
- Dynamic Programming ()
- String Processing ()
- Mathematics Fundamentals ()
- Geometry ()
- Number Theory ()
- Combinatorics ()
- Probability ()
- Misc ()
- Data Structure ()
- Graphs ()
- Problem Solving Paradigms ()
- Dynamic Programming ()
- String Processing ()
- Mathematics Fundamentals ()
- Geometry ()
- Number Theory ()
- Combinatorics ()
- Probability ()
- Misc ()
- Data Structure ()
- Graphs ()
- Problem Solving Paradigms ()
- Dynamic Programming ()
- String Processing ()
- Mathematics Fundamentals ()
- Geometry ()
- Number Theory ()
- Combinatorics ()
- Probability ()
- Misc ()
- Data Structure ()
- Graphs ()
- Problem Solving Paradigms ()
- Dynamic Programming ()
- String Processing ()
- Mathematics Fundamentals ()
- Geometry ()
- Number Theory ()
- Combinatorics ()
- Probability ()
- Misc ()
- Data Structure ()
- Graphs ()
- Problem Solving Paradigms ()
- Dynamic Programming ()
- String Processing ()
- Mathematics Fundamentals ()
- Geometry ()
- Number Theory ()
- Combinatorics ()
- Probability ()
- Misc ()
- Data Structure ()
- Graphs ()
- Problem Solving Paradigms ()
- Dynamic Programming ()
- String Processing ()
- Mathematics Fundamentals ()
- Geometry ()
- Number Theory ()
- Combinatorics ()
- Probability ()
- Misc ()
- Data Structure ()
- Graphs ()
- Problem Solving Paradigms ()
- Dynamic Programming ()
- String Processing ()
- Mathematics Fundamentals ()
- Geometry ()
- Number Theory ()
- Combinatorics ()
- Probability ()